Right-Wing Activist's Assault on Protesters Sparks Calls for Action in Delhi
A video showing right-wing activist Satyam Pandit assaulting two students during the Cockroach Janta Party protests in Delhi has sparked controversy. Pandit claimed the students insulted Hindu deities and political leaders, justifying his actions. Opposition figures like Samajwadi Party chief Akhilesh Yadav and Trinamool MP Mahua Moitra condemned the assault and called for legal action. Delhi Police have not received formal complaints but are verifying the video's authenticity. The incident highlights tensions around the protests and differing views on dissent and religious respect.
